What Key Features Should You Look for in a Battery Pack for Xbox One Elite Controller?
When searching for the best battery pack for the Xbox One Elite Controller, consider the following key features:
- Capacity: The capacity of a battery pack, measured in milliampere-hours (mAh), determines how long it can power your controller before needing a recharge. A higher capacity means longer gameplay sessions without interruptions, making it essential to choose a battery pack that can last through extended playtimes.
- Recharge Time: The time it takes to recharge the battery pack is an important factor, especially for gamers who want minimal downtime. Look for battery packs that offer quick charging capabilities, allowing you to get back to gaming faster after the battery runs low.
- Compatibility: Ensure the battery pack is specifically designed for the Xbox One Elite Controller, as compatibility issues can arise with other models. A compatible battery pack will fit securely and function efficiently, providing reliable power without any performance hiccups.
- Durability: A durable battery pack will withstand the wear and tear of regular use, making it a wise investment for avid gamers. Look for packs made with high-quality materials that can resist damage from drops or spills, ensuring longevity.
- Indicator Lights: Battery packs with indicator lights can show the current charge level, giving you a clear idea of when it’s time to recharge. This feature helps prevent unexpected shutdowns during critical gaming moments by allowing you to monitor battery life easily.
- Size and Weight: The size and weight of the battery pack can affect the overall comfort of your gaming experience. Choose a pack that is lightweight and compact, ensuring it doesn’t add unnecessary bulk to your controller while still providing ample power.
- Price: Price can vary significantly between different battery packs, so consider your budget when making a selection. While it’s tempting to go for the cheapest option, balance cost with quality and features to ensure you invest in a reliable product.

What Are the Benefits of Choosing a Rechargeable Battery Pack for Xbox One Elite Controller?

Cost-Effectiveness: Investing in a rechargeable battery pack can save money over time compared to continuously purchasing disposable batteries. While the upfront cost may be higher, the ability to recharge and reuse the battery multiple times makes it a more economical choice in the long run.
Environmental Impact: Rechargeable battery packs reduce waste significantly, as they eliminate the need for single-use batteries that contribute to landfill accumulation. By choosing a rechargeable option, gamers can play their part in promoting sustainability and reducing their carbon footprint.
Convenience: A rechargeable battery pack offers the convenience of not having to replace batteries frequently, allowing for uninterrupted gameplay. Gamers can simply plug in the battery to recharge when not in use, ensuring that their controller is always ready for action.
Performance Consistency: Rechargeable packs generally provide a stable power output, ensuring the controller performs optimally without the power fluctuations that can occur with alkaline batteries. This consistency can be crucial during intense gaming sessions where performance is paramount.
Quick Charging Options: Many rechargeable battery packs come with quick charge capabilities, allowing players to recharge in a short amount of time and get back to gaming quickly. This feature is particularly advantageous for those who play for extended periods or have limited downtime between gaming sessions.
LED Indicators: Rechargeable battery packs often feature LED indicators to show the battery level, enabling players to monitor charge status and avoid unexpected shutdowns. This added level of awareness helps gamers manage their playtime more effectively and ensures a more enjoyable gaming experience.
